Snowpack Summary
Last weeks storm brought 15-40cm with moderate S and W winds creating wind slabs in the alpine. The March 15 suncrust is down 25-50cm on south-east through west aspects and has been sensitive to skier triggering over the last few days. The mid- pack basal layers have been dormant for the past while.
Avalanche Summary
There was a skier remote size 2 just outside Lake Louise ski area boundary on an East to SE aspect yesterday. This avalanche failed on a buried suncrust down 20-40 cm and occurred in the afternoon. No other avalanche activity observed today.
